Baltimore Ravens vs Pittsburgh Steelers

Two AFC North football betting rivals will clash in Pittsburgh this weekend, where the Baltimore Ravens will attempt to put an end to the Pittsburgh Steelers’ undefeated start to the season.

Few projected that head coach Mike Tomlin’s team would be so successful early on this year, particularly without quarterback Ben Roethlisberger, but has been the case as Pittsburgh has the chance now to run the table before their suspended signal caller makes his return following next week’s bye.

Football Betting: What The Ravens Will Have To Do To Win

The Ravens continue to be a work in progress, but considering the injuries the team has incurred and the fact that they can move in to a tie for the division lead with a win this week is a testament to how deep they are. Baltimore ranks first against the pass, but has struggled moving and stopping the ball on the ground, which are two of Pittsburgh’s strengths.

Quarterback Joe Flacco will have to win this week’s battle of the signal caller’s for the Ravens to be successful, while Baltimore has to get its running game going after such a productive season last year.

Football Betting: What The Steelers Will Have To Do To Win

Regardless of who has been under center for Pittsburgh, this team has found a way to win. The silver lining that separates their perfect start from establishing themselves as a legitimate contender at this point is the team’s that they have faced, but even that is not enough to downgrade Pittsburgh’s performance so far.

The Atlanta Falcons and Tennessee Titans are both tied for top spot in their respective divisions with a combined 4-2 record, which means their only two losses this season came against the Steelers.

The Tampa Bay Buccaneers were 2-0 before taking on Pittsburgh, and despite tempered expectations the game was the second week in a row that the Steelers had to travel. The league’s third-ranked rushing units and third-ranked rush defense have been the staples in getting Pittsburgh one win away from entering the bye week perfect.
